Herald Staff Writer An attorney representing the paternal grandparents of a Grove City area boy in the middle of a contentious custody case says a Mercer County judge was right to order the boy be placed in foster care after his mother took him and fled in the face of a court order granting them visitation. Mercer attorney Margaret Lucas, who is representing Dan and Carol Balcer of Butler County, described the case of their grandson Caleb Wright as a "situation totally out of control." Caleb and his mother Bertha "Ellie" Wright, formerly of 949 N. Broad Street Extension, Pine Township, disappeared hours before a May 1 contempt hearing on Ms. Wright's failure to comply with a court order to allow the Balcers weekly visits with their 3-year-old grandson, Mrs. Lucas said. |
